James BROWN Obituary
BROWN, James Julian 'Buster'
Peacefully at home in Burlington, Ontario on Sunday, October 13, 2002. Husband for 42 years of Marcelline (nee O'Mara) Brown, father of James (Marilyn), John and Andrea (Liam) Doherty and grandfather of Tara and Rowan. Brother of Kathleen LaFerte, Helen Brown and the late Muriel, Jack and Arthur Brown. Brother-in-law of Jane Brown, Bishop John O'Mara, Sr. Mechtilde C.S.J., Eleanor Runge, Violet O'Mara and the late James O'Mara and Sr. Winnifred C.S.J. Buster played for the Hamilton Tigercats and the McGill Redmen. He was Chairman of Brown Boggs and served on the Board of the Hamilton Catholic Children's Aid Society, St. Joseph's Villa and HITAC Mohawk College.
